The Curriculum

Three phases. Ten checkpoints. Portfolio of HR work.

Live work in session, homework on real or near-real data, expert feedback every week.

Phase 0 · Pre-work
Before Checkpoint 1

Setup & Data Hygiene

A primer before the first session. The data privacy, risk, and legal boundaries that protect you and your company. What HR data can safely go where, and what should never touch a public model.

Self-paced
Phase 1 of 3
Prompting
Checkpoint 01

How AI actually works (and what that means for your job)

Mental model, what AI is and isn't, what specification looks like in practice.

Checkpoint 02

Direct prompting with the PACT model

How to specify what you need so AI gives you what you want. No more guessing whether your prompt is "good."

Checkpoint 03

Meta-prompting

Different kinds of meta-prompts and when to use them. Having AI critique, refine, or structure its own work.

Checkpoint 04

Validating AI output line by line

Reading what AI produces. Finding the errors deliberately. Building your validation checklist.

Phase 2 of 3
Analysis
Checkpoint 05

Multi-driver analysis

Cleaning, summary stats, driver analysis on real HR datasets. Correlations, drivers, and trends over time across multiple datasets at once.

Checkpoint 06

Open-text at scale

Read every comment, not just the loud ones. Employee listening, exit interviews, engagement comments.

Checkpoint 07

Executive narrative writing

Using AI to turn your analysis into an executive-grade narrative summary. The kind of writeup leadership actually wants to read.

Phase 3 of 3
Automation
Checkpoint 08

Workflows, agents, and what good automation looks like

Start with the vocabulary. Workflow, agent, agentic. Then what each actually is, and what separates good automation from bad.

Checkpoint 09

Building your agent

Automate a recurring HR task you actually have. The monthly retention report, the headcount reconciliation, or something else.

Checkpoint 10

Workflow design and handover

Turn your agent into a documented workflow another person could run. Including automating recurring analysis.

No. AI does the actual scripting and code. Your job is to specify what you want, validate the output, and iterate. You don't need to know Python, SQL, or any other language to do this program.
Yes, but with explicit boundaries. The pre-work module covers what HR data can safely go into public models (anonymized, summarized, role-level) versus what should stay inside your enterprise environment (raw compensation, PII, performance reviews). Every checkpoint reinforces the boundary.
Plan on 2-4 hours of homework per checkpoint. Heavier in phase 2 and 3 when you're building. Sessions themselves are 90 minutes.
Very common, especially in regulated industries and government. We cover what your options are: enterprise-deployed alternatives, personal accounts for sample data, sanitized datasets for practice. The data hygiene module is built around exactly this question.
